lizcooks4u said:
I would love to learn how to get $ 1000.00 shows and sell @ least
$ 1250.00/month!!

Liz

Cross-sell, Cross-sell, Cross-sell
For every item you show, talk about at least 2 others you can use.
ie: Showing the food chopper? Then talk about the cutting boards and the handi scrapers and prep bowls
ie: showing cookware? Talk about the nylon tools, the silicone trivet and the ROFTH trivet

Doing this will BOOST your sales like CRAZY!!
